Dr. Blaize O’Brien, M.D. grew up in Cleveland, Ohio, and, despite a lifetime of disappointment, remains an avid Browns fan. He graduated from the University of Notre Dame and earned his medical degree from The Ohio State University College of Medicine. He completed his residency in Otolaryngology and Head and Neck Surgery at The Ohio State University in 2001.
Over the past 20 years, Dr. O’Brien has had the privilege of treating close to 100,000 patients and performing over 10,000 surgeries. He has worked at Ohio ENT and Allergy Physicians for all 20 years and looks forward to another 20 years of service to his patients. He believes his experience as a busy but thoughtful physician/surgeon offers unique value to his patients and their families. Dr. O’Brien is a board-certified ENT (otolaryngologist) treating ear, nose, and throat conditions in infants, children, and adults. He is currently Managing Partner at Ohio ENT and Allergy Physicians.
Dr. O’Brien and his wife, Autumn, a local pediatrician, are eager to “tag along” as their 4 young adult children launch into life. If he is not in the office, operating room, or with family, you will most likely find Dr. O’Brien running along the Scioto and Olentangy trails, futilely attempting to fend off the slow but inevitable advance of Father Time. Look for him if you are tailgating at OSU, Notre Dame, Michigan (don’t ask), or Wisconsin (he’s OK with asking about this one) college football games this fall.
